The purpose of the Riverside Chapter, Sons
of the American Revolution Color Guard, is
to serve the community with Color Guard
ceremonies, participate in parades,
pageants, Educational and History Day
Events, National and Patriotic Holidays, and
to rally interest particularly among young
people in learning about Colonial life, the
Declaration of Independence, the
Revolutionary War,  the Founding Fathers,
and the United States Constitution.

The Riverside Chapter Sons of the
American Revolution is made up of Active
Members in good standing and or Associate
Members in good standing. There is no
discrimination of age or sex and is at the
discretion of the Board of Directors/Officers.

Members in good standing of other Sons of the
American Revolution Chapters are welcome to  
participate in the Riverside Chapter's Color
Guard activities upon request.

Anyone that may have an interest in being a
member of the Riverside Chapter's Color Guard
and can not qualify as a certified member may
apply to the Riverside Chapter's Board of
Directors/Officers to be an Associate Member.

Many members of the Riverside
English Country
Dancers are Associate Members of the
Riverside Chapter of the Sons of the American
Revolution and participate in many of the
Riverside Chapter's Color Guard activities.
